    This isn't really a heavy build thread, but more of a thread to help me keep tabs on what's been changed, modified, upgraded so far. It started back in October of 2013. I picked up a new to me 2011 Off Road double cab. At the time I had no use for 4wd so it's a PreRunner. I still don't really have a use for 4wd so instead of starting over again on payments, I'll most likely hang onto this for a while. I've taken it to a few trails in the mountains and through snow for the past couple of winters. It's handled both just fine so far. I don't have a lot of pictures of the things I've changed, but I'll try and dig up what I've gotten so far.

    This is how it looked the day I picked it up. Bad picture, but a pretty standard looking Tacoma.


    As you can see, nothing special but to me it was a huge change. I came from a little Chevy Aveo commuter car that I used during college. If you aren't sure what that is, look it up. Not exactly something you want to brag about.

    Most recent picture as of today. Not the best picture as it's hooked up to the trailer but it'll do for now.


    The list of stuff so far:
    Toyota bed mat
    K&N drop in filter (brother had a new in box spare that he gave me)
    LED interior lights
    Plasti dipped emblems including the front
    Cooper Discoverer ATP 265/75/16 tires
    G-Tek door sill protectors
    In channel vent visors
    Nerf bars to help the wife get in
    Removed mud flaps
    Kobalt tool box (was given to me by father in law when he traded his truck in)
    Drilled/slotted rotors for towing
    Hellwig 550 helper spring
    New Toyota Headlamps

    This stuff was done before moving back home and getting a new job, with a lot less pay. That's the price you pay when moving back to family though I suppose.

    Wish List (this is on hold for a while, probably years to get debt paid down)
    Upgraded suspension, possible small lift
    N-Fab light bar
    30" LED light bar
    New wheels
    Duratracs when these tires wear down
    Color matching grill
    TRD exhaust
    TRD or K&N intake
    Maybe sliders to replace the nerf bars
